Welsh Open gains council support

The Welsh Open Entertainment contest has been given a financial boost.

 

4BR has been informed that the Welsh Open Entertainment Championship has gained valued vital financial support from the Porthcawl Town Council to help with their staging of the 20011 event.

Grown in stature

At a time when local authorities in Wales are facing hard financial choices, the support is an indication of the value the council places on an event that has grown in stature over the last decade or more.

Real boost

Contest organiser Rob Gowing told 4BR: "This is a real boost for the contest and means we can continue to attract the very best bands from Wales and beyond. The contest is is a very popular early season event and with added support to be confirmed over the next few months, things are looking very promising."

Schedules and information

Schedules for the 2011 contest, which will be held at The Grand Pavilion, Porthcawl on February 19th nety year are now available from robjgowing@aol.com

The contest is open to bands graded Championship & First Section, with a first prize of £1000 and numerous additional prizes on offer.
